Module: Financial Economics for Data Scientists

This certificate module combines two complementary short courses in a structured learning path.

Participants gain a broad understanding of financial economics and financial data science, covering core economic principles of financial markets, data-driven analytical methods, and fundamental techniques in financial data science.

Program Structure

The full certificate module consists of two interconnected short courses. While each course can be attended individually, the complete module offers a coherent learning journey from foundational concepts to advanced machine learning applications

Financial Economics

Participants gain a broad understanding of financial economics, covering the analysis and evaluation of complex investment projects, optimal decision-making under diverging strategic interests, and the ethical considerations of capital markets.

Fundamentals of Financial Data Science 

Participants gain a broad understanding of financial data science, covering classical algorithmic and Python-based data science tools, development of analytical applications, and regression and classification methods.

How the Courses Fit Together

Participants first develop foundational knowledge in financial economics and financial data science, covering investment analysis, decision-making under strategic interactions, and core data science methods such as regression and classification, then deepen their understanding through algorithmic and Python-based tools for building applications and applying data-driven models in financial contexts.

Who Should Attend

This module is designed for professionals seeking a structured introduction to machine learning and its applications in decision-making, finance, and advanced analytical modeling.

  • Decision-makers and managers interested in understanding machine learning concepts and methods
  • Finance professionals seeking data-driven approaches to market analysis and forecasting
  • Analysts and researchers looking to strengthen their knowledge of applied and advanced machine learning techniques
  • Professionals who want a coherent learning path from foundational to specialized topics
